Determine the term - coupling factors
The coupling factors, also called the FlATPase, present on the inner mitochondrial membrane facing the matrix side, are a very complex association of a number of proteins. This factor utilises the energy gradient generated during electron transport to synthesise ATP by phosphorylating ADP with phosphate.
